TL;DR Summary

Despite a slight dip in flu activity, the US is still experiencing high levels of flu, Covid-19, and RSV, with respiratory virus activity remaining high in most states. The CDC warns of potential increases in respiratory illnesses as the season progresses, with hospitals reporting strains on their resources. Experts emphasize the importance of getting vaccinated against the flu and Covid-19, as well as practicing caution and wearing masks in crowded settings to mitigate the spread of these highly contagious viruses.
